John Riley O’Steen

John Riley O’Steen, a beloved husband, father, and grandfather, peacefully passed away surrounded by his family on Friday, May 3, 2024. Born in Orlando, Florida on March 18, 1950, John’s journey led him to Leesburg, Florida at the age of two, where he later graduated from Leesburg High School in 1968 and Florida State University in 1975.

John loved being outdoors and cherished the freedom of his work as a self-employed carpenter and found joy nurturing plants and flowers of every variety. He took delight in watching NASCAR Racing, sports, and bird watching from his front porch, but his greatest joy came from watching his grandchildren play at the park, treasured moments that filled his heart with joy.

Described as one of the kindest and most generous souls, John’s compassion left an indelible mark on the lives of those he held dear. His enduring love, steadfast guidance, and unwavering strength shaped the lives of his family, leaving behind a legacy of cherished memories and profound impact.

John was preceded in death by his father, James (Dan) O’Steen, and his mother, Charlotte Beasley O’Steen. He is survived by his devoted wife of 50 years, Jane Nielsen O’Steen of Leesburg, his daughter Erin (Ryan) Lewin of Fruitland Park, and his grandchildren Jack and Brooks Lewin.
